Demographics Data and Detailed Statistics About 18015

The 18015 ZIP Code is primarily associated with Bethlehem, PA (Northampton County) in the U.S. The current population estimate is 33,447. It is estimated that about 28.4% of residents in this Pennsylvania region hold a bachelor's degree or higher, while the per capita income is approximately $30,398. The median household income is approximately $51,907, and an estimated 13% of the population is living below the poverty line. The median age in ZIP Code 18015 is approximately 30.7 years, and 14.7% of the region's residents are aged 62 years and older.

Age Breakdown in ZIP Code 18015

Residents of ZIP Code 18015 are younger than average. The median age of 30.7 years in ZIP Code 18015 is approximately 19.42% lower than the overall median age in the U.S. of 38.1 years. About 80.9% of residents are aged 18 years and older, and 14.7% of residents are 62 years and over. Approximately 14.5% of the population in 18015 falls in the age group 25 to 34 years, while an estimated 13.8% are aged 20 to 24 years. On the low end of the scale, 1.8% of 18015 residents are aged 85 years and over.

Income in ZIP Code 18015

The median household income in ZIP Code 18015 is $51,907, while the region's mean household income is $87,415. Breaking income down further, per capita income in the region is $30,398. The per capita income in ZIP Code 18015 of $30,398 is approximately 11.51% less than the per capita income in the U.S. overall of $34,352. An estimated 12.7% of the population is living below the poverty line in this region. This rate is approximately33.68% higher than the overall poverty rate in the U.S. of 9.5%. Regarding household income, approximately 15.6% of the population in 18015 earn $50,000 to $74,999 per year, while an estimated 14.2% earn $100,000 to $149,999 per year, and 4.7% of 18015 residents earn $150,000 to $199,999 per year.

Race & Ethnicity in ZIP Code 18015

Looking at race in the population that makes up ZIP Code 18015, 93.4% is one race, while 6.6% are two or more races. Approximately 32.2% of 18015 residents are hispanic or Latino (of any race). The most common race in 18015 (race alone or in combination with one or more other races), is White (81.3%), followed by Black or African American (11.5%) .

Language Breakdown in ZIP Code 18015

In ZIP Code 18015, 72.2% of the population lists "English only" as the language spoken in home, while 21.7% of lists Spanish. Additionally, Asian and Pacific Islander languages are spoken in 2.1% of homes, and other Indo-European languages are spoken in 3.3% of homes. Lastly, 0.7% of homes list "other languages" as spoken in the home. All percentages referenced are for the population 5 years and older in this Northampton County region.

Real Estate & Housing in ZIP Code 18015

The median home value in ZIP Code 18015 in January 2025 comes in at $261,527. The January 2025 value is approximately 2% higher than the $256,631 median value in August 2024, and 5% higher than the $249,914 median value in February 2024. Regarding the age of homes in ZIP Code 18015, an estimated 45.4% of homes were built in 1939 or earlier. Additionally, 13.1% of homes in the region were built between 1950 and 1959, while an estimated 0.5% of homes were built between 2010 and 2013 in this Northampton County region.

Jobs Breakdown in ZIP Code 18015

In 18015, 57.1% of the population is in the labor force. Recent estimates place 4.7% as working from home, while the total labor force in the region has a mean travel to time to work of 22.4 minutes. Approximately 30.9% of the employed population 16 years and over in 18015 work in educational services, and health care and social assistance, while an estimated 13.9% work in manufacturing. On the lower end of the scale, just 0.5% of 18015 workers 16 years and over work in agriculture, forestry, fishing and hunting, and mining.
